Clear All Filters
Navy Weave Loafers
£40
Schuh Rail Leather Derby Black Shoes
£55
PS Paul Smith Pierce Brown Loafers
£195
Skechers Black Arch Fit Road Walker Vernal Shoes
£104
Base London Angelo Lace-Up Toe Cap Oxford Shoes
£65
Brown Chunky Saddle Loafers
Base London Russo Slip-On Penny Loafers
Brown Sports Wedge Shoes
£42
Schuh Ross Lace-Up Derby Black Shoes
£45
Base London Bruno Slip-On Penny Loafers
Pod Black Pod Black Leather Alec Shoes
Black Longwing Brogue Shoes
£38